diff options
author | mamouneyya <mamoun.diraneyya@gmail.com> | 2010-08-02 05:45:48 +0300 |
---|---|---|
committer | mamouneyya <mamoun.diraneyya@gmail.com> | 2010-08-02 05:45:48 +0300 |
commit | 0a128bab0a788288c5291491a68bd1c9ab432825 (patch) | |
tree | 29e9887258865343dc1a6e6322a3933cf6527c61 /modules/gallery/models | |
parent | 8e1ae7549362688dd38e053dd736ddc5fc6a4982 (diff) | |
parent | 9369fd55a36183b7dc1e4b42af46a8f649a66578 (diff) |
Merge remote branch 'gallery3/master'
Diffstat (limited to 'modules/gallery/models')
-rw-r--r-- | modules/gallery/models/item.php |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/modules/gallery/models/item.php b/modules/gallery/models/item.php index 4d05e4da..c00b7972 100644 --- a/modules/gallery/models/item.php +++ b/modules/gallery/models/item.php @@ -364,7 +364,7 @@ class Item_Model extends ORM_MPTT { $this->name .= "." . $pi["extension"]; } - $this->mime_type = strtolower($pi["extension"]) == "mp4" ? "video/mp4" : "video/x-flv"; + $this->mime_type = in_array(strtolower($pi["extension"]), array("mp4", "m4v")) ? "video/mp4" : "video/x-flv"; } } @@ -760,9 +760,9 @@ class Item_Model extends ORM_MPTT { // Conditional rules if ($this->id == 1) { - // Root album can't have a name or slug so replace the rules - $this->rules["name"] = array("rules" => array("length[0]")); - $this->rules["slug"] = array("rules" => array("length[0]")); + // We don't care about the name and slug for the root album. + $this->rules["name"] = array(); + $this->rules["slug"] = array(); } // Movies and photos must have data files |